realme Watch 2 Pro Brings Bigger Screen, GPS, and 14-Day Battery
In addition to smartphone devices, realme is a technology company that is diligent in releasing AIoT products such as smartwatches. Starting from realme Watch, Watch S, Watch S Pro, realme Watch 2, and the latest is realme Watch 2 Pro.
Compared to the realme Watch 2, the Pro version offers a 56% larger screen of 1.75 inches. The box is supported by a resolution of 385×320 pixels with a refresh rate of 30Hz and has maximum screen brightness of 600 nits. The body is dust and water-resistant with IP68 certification. Dimensions are 255.2×38.9×12.65mm strapless with a weight of 40 grams.
Like the Watch 2, the Pro version also has more than 100 watch faces, including a live watch and watch look on the Watch S Master Edition designed by South Korean artist Graflex. Another significant difference lies in the battery. The Watch 2 with 315 mAh can last 12 days, while the Watch 2 Pro with 390 mAh can last up to 14 days.
In addition, when the Watch 2 relies on a connected smartphone for route tracking, the Pro model already has its dual-satellite GPS, so it no longer depends on smartphones. Its features include sleep tracking, heart rate monitoring, blood oxygen level measurement, sedentary reminder, drink reminder, and meditation breathing.
Watch 2 Pro is also equipped with music and camera controls, a phone finder, weather, and IoT control. This smartwatch can also display incoming call notifications, but there's an option to reject calls because Watch 2 Pro doesn't have microform and speakers.
Currently, there are 16 training modes on the Watch 2 Pro. However, realme promises support for 90 sport modes through future OTA firmware updates. Currently, realme Watch 2 Pro is available in Malaysia in Space Grey and Metallic Silver color options.
